But having been in an accident a bit worse... was a boulder and not a pole (see the link in my sig) I would hope they total it. By the time all is said and done my car will probably spend about 3 months in the shop (2 months of them working on it)... but every time I go and see it I just want to cry.

Initial insurance estimate was $7,500 then the supplement was an additional $12k. Since they are repairing it I am going the upgrade route, DTM bumper, blackout grill, xenons etc.

People say it won't drive the same, but if you have it at a reputable shop it isn't anything to worry about. The shop mine is at is actually getting a new car bench which I guess is 100% accurate or some crap at alignment to factory specs, so I'm really not worried.
